## Configuration — FirmCast Update Channel

The FirmCast agent decides which firmware channel a device follows based on its environment file. Set `FIRMCAST_CHANNEL` to `stable`, `beta`, or `canary`; devices default to `stable` if unset. Channel changes take effect on the next check-in, typically within six hours. Before the agent can fetch signed firmware manifests from the channel service, it must authenticate, which requires one additional entry in the same environment file. Add the following line directly beneath the channel setting:

vault entry, fadup-tagag: RELAY_SECRET8=2fd92179

Subject: Memtrace cut-over complete

Team,

Cut-over to Memtrace v2 for GPU memory profiling finished last night. Old v1 agents are disabled; any tickets referencing v1 dashboards should be closed as resolved-by-migration. Sampling overhead is now under 2% and allocation traces include kernel names. Known gap: profiles older than 30 days were not migrated. Point customers at the v2 docs for setup questions. For reference when troubleshooting, the agent now runs with the following configuration.

settings of bagaf-bawip:
[aldax]
port = 5000
region = south-4
host = aldax.brasklabs.corp
team = brivan
timeout_ms = 2000
retries = 2

Welcome to the Profile Platform team at Lorvane. Our user-profile store is sharded by account hash across twelve partitions, and rebalancing runs nightly under the Quellis scheduler. Before you can run a manual reshard, you must unlock the shard-admin vault, which requires the team recovery passphrase. For reference during your first week, the current passphrase is below.

strongbox words: druath-quenael